A plastic bag labeled Ionia

These pictures were found in a cleaner's plastic shirt bag labeled “Ionia,” in a wicker suitcase among the affects of Catherine Cahalan.  Both the Needham branch of the family, descendants of Bridget Cahalan Needham, and the family of Anna Hogan Cahalan, wife of John C. Cahalan, Sr., lived in the area around Ionia and Hubbardston, Michigan.  A date of c. 1880 is purely a guess, since some images seem older.

Numbered in the order in which they were scanned--a second number indicates the sequence of images in the album, while a indicates the face, or obverse, of the photo, and b indicates its reverse--the collection includes several photographs which have been identified; that information is included below.
